Join a team where your skills are valued, your time is respected, and your career can go higher. At KONE, we know great service starts with great Service engineers. That’s why we’re looking for an experienced NVQ Level 3 Lift Engineer to join our Heathrow team.

Why you’ll love this role:

  • Top industry pay – we reward your experience
  • KONE van, tools & PPE provided – no out-of-pocket costs
  • Clear progression – senior engineer, project lead, or beyond
  • 20 days holiday
  • Company pension & Life Assurance
  • Personal Development Incentive (PDI) – extra reward for building your skills
  • Cycle-to-work scheme & other employee perks

What we’re looking for:

  • NVQ Level 3 Lift Service (or equivalent)
  • Proven track record servicing and minor repairs on lifts to high safety and quality standards
  • Team player with a problem-solving mindset
  • Full UK driving license
  • Clear DBS
